There are 11 ways to get from Germany to Ufa by plane, bus, train,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Fly from Hamburg Airport
best- Fly from Hamburg Airport (HAM) to Ufa International Airport (UFA)HAM - UFA
13h 27m₽26,305–110,358Bus, train
cheapest- Take the bus from Berlin Schoenefeld Airport to Minsk Central Bus Station
- Take the train from Minsk Pas to Ufa426Ч
2d 17h₽11,725–22,526Bus
- Take the bus from Berlin Airport BER to Warsaw, Bus Station West
- Take the bus from Warsaw West to Moscow, International Bus Station
- Take the bus from Moscow, International Bus Station to Kirov
- Take the bus from Kirov to Ufa South Bus Terminal
2d 5h₽18,851–37,218Train, bus via Moscow
- Take the train from S Ostbahnhof to Rzepin95 / ...
- Take the train from Rzepin to Warszawa Zachodnia95 / ...
- Take the bus from Warsaw West to Moscow, International Bus Station
- Take the train from Kazansky Railway Terminal to Ufa
2d 7h₽17,514–29,614Drive 3,127 km
- Drive from Berlin to Ufa3,127 km
36h 54m₽40,173–58,027Fly from Düsseldorf International Airport
- Fly from Düsseldorf International Airport (DUS) to Ufa International Airport (UFA)DUS - UFA
13h 28m₽27,787–111,095Fly from Frankfurt
- Fly from Frankfurt (FRA) to Ufa International Airport (UFA)FRA - UFA
11h 32m₽14,669–80,925Fly from Munich International Airport
- Fly from Munich International Airport (MUC) to Ufa International Airport (UFA)MUC - UFA
14h 2m₽23,919–96,271Fly from Berlin Brandenburg Airport
- Fly from Berlin Brandenburg Airport (BER) to Ufa International Airport (UFA)BER - UFA
13h 42m₽14,300–80,406Fly from Stuttgart Airport
- Fly from Stuttgart Airport (STR) to Ufa International Airport (UFA)STR - UFA
11h 41m₽16,729–86,009Train, bus
- Take the train from Berlin Alexanderplatz to Frankfurt(Oder)Re
- Take the train from Rzepin to Gdansk Glowny95
- Take the bus from Gdańsk Główny to Kaliningrad Bus station802 / ...
- Take the train from Kaliningrad-Passajirsk to Ufa
2d 20h₽14,218–23,911
Germany to Ufa by train, bus, and foot
Questions & Answers
The cheapest way to get from Germany to Ufa is to train and bus which costs RUB 14000 - RUB 24000 and takes 2 days 20h.
The fastest way to get from Germany to Ufa is to fly which takes 11h 32m and costs RUB 14000 - RUB 85000.
No, there is no direct bus from Germany to Ufa. However, there are services departing from Berlin Alexanderplatz and arriving at Ufa South Bus Terminal via Berlin Airport BER, Warsaw West, Moscow, International Bus Station and Kirov. The journey, including transfers, takes approximately 2 days 5h.
The distance between Germany and Ufa is 2976 km. The road distance is 3127 km.
The best way to get from Germany to Ufa without a car is to bus which takes 2 days 5h and costs RUB 18000 - RUB 38000.
It takes approximately 13h 27m to get from Germany to Ufa, including transfers.
Germany to Ufa bus services, operated by FlixBus, depart from Berlin Airport BER station.
The best way to get from Germany to Ufa is to fly which takes 13h 27m and costs RUB 26000 - RUB 110000. Alternatively, you can bus, which costs RUB 18000 - RUB 38000 and takes 2 days 5h.
Germany to Ufa bus services, operated by FlixBus, arrive at Warsaw, Bus Station West.
Yes, the driving distance between Germany to Ufa is 3127 km. It takes approximately 36h 54m to drive from Germany to Ufa.
What companies run services between Germany and Ufa, Russia?
Corendon Airlines, SunExpress, and three other airlines fly from Hamburg Airport (HAM) to Ufa International Airport (UFA) 5 times a week. Alternatively, you can take a bus from Berlin Alexanderplatz to Ufa South Bus Terminal via Berlin Airport BER, Warsaw, Bus Station West, Warsaw West, Moscow, International Bus Station, and Kirov in around 2d 5h.
- Website
- corendon.com
Flights from Hamburg Airport to Ufa International Airport via Antalya
- Ave. Duration
- 10h 37m
- When
- Monday
- Estimated price
- ₽29,000–85,000
Flights from Düsseldorf International Airport to Ufa International Airport via Antalya
- Ave. Duration
- 11h 15m
- When
- Monday
- Estimated price
- ₽29,000–85,000
Flights from Frankfurt to Ufa International Airport via Antalya
- Ave. Duration
- 10h 5m
- When
- Monday
- Estimated price
- ₽27,000–75,000
Flights from Munich International Airport to Ufa International Airport via Antalya
- Ave. Duration
- 10h 40m
- When
- Monday
- Estimated price
- ₽28,000–80,000
Flights from Berlin Brandenburg Airport to Ufa International Airport via Antalya
- Ave. Duration
- 10h 25m
- When
- Monday
- Estimated price
- ₽26,000–75,000
Flights from Stuttgart Airport to Ufa International Airport via Antalya
- Ave. Duration
- 14h 5m
- When
- Monday
- Estimated price
- ₽29,000–85,000
- Website
- utair.ru
Flights from Hamburg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 11h 50m
- When
- Sunday
- Estimated price
- ₽26,000–110,000
Flights from Düsseldorf International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 11h 35m
- When
- Sunday
- Estimated price
- ₽27,000–110,000
Flights from Frankfurt to Ufa International Airport via Istanbul
- Ave. Duration
- 11h 40m
- When
- Sunday
- Estimated price
- ₽24,000–95,000
Flights from Munich International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 11h 45m
- When
- Sunday
- Estimated price
- ₽23,000–95,000
Flights from Berlin Brandenburg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 12h
- When
- Sunday
- Estimated price
- ₽23,000–95,000
Flights from Stuttgart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 8h 30m
- When
- Sunday
- Estimated price
- ₽26,000–110,000
- Website
- flyredwings.com
Flights from Hamburg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 12h 5m
- When
- Tuesday and Friday
- Estimated price
- ₽26,000–110,000
Flights from Düsseldorf International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 12h
- When
- Tuesday and Friday
- Estimated price
- ₽27,000–110,000
Flights from Frankfurt to Ufa International Airport via Istanbul
- Ave. Duration
- 8h 30m
- When
- Tuesday and Friday
- Estimated price
- ₽24,000–95,000
Flights from Munich International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 11h 35m
- When
- Tuesday and Friday
- Estimated price
- ₽23,000–95,000
Flights from Berlin Brandenburg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 11h 40m
- When
- Tuesday and Friday
- Estimated price
- ₽23,000–95,000
Flights from Stuttgart Airport to Ufa International Airport via Istanbul
- Ave. Duration
- 12h 35m
- When
- Tuesday and Friday
- Estimated price
- ₽26,000–110,000
- Website
- aeroflot.ru
Flights from Frankfurt to Ufa International Airport via Belgrade, Moscow Sheremetyevo
- Ave. Duration
- 11h 40m
- When
- Monday, Tuesday, Thursday, Friday, and Saturday
- Estimated price
- ₽14,000–80,000
Flights from Berlin Brandenburg Airport to Ufa International Airport via Belgrade, Moscow Sheremetyevo
- Ave. Duration
- 12h 10m
- When
- Monday, Tuesday, Thursday, and Saturday
- Estimated price
- ₽14,000–80,000
Flights from Stuttgart Airport to Ufa International Airport via Belgrade, Moscow Sheremetyevo
- Ave. Duration
- 12h 15m
- When
- Friday
- Estimated price
- ₽16,000–85,000
- Website
- uzairways.com
Flights from Frankfurt to Ufa International Airport via Tashkent
- Ave. Duration
- 14h 40m
- When
- Monday
- Estimated price
- ₽85,000–250,000
Flights from Munich International Airport to Ufa International Airport via Tashkent
- Ave. Duration
- 18h 55m
- When
- Friday
- Estimated price
- ₽90,000–250,000
- Website
- azimuth.aero
Flights from Frankfurt to Ufa International Airport via Erevan
- Ave. Duration
- 13h 25m
- When
- Monday and Friday
- Estimated price
- ₽19,000–80,000
Flights from Berlin Brandenburg Airport to Ufa International Airport via Warsaw Chopin, Erevan
- Ave. Duration
- 15h 25m
- When
- Monday
- Estimated price
- ₽27,000–90,000
- Website
- nordwindairlines.ru
Flights from Berlin Brandenburg Airport to Ufa International Airport via Belgrade, Moscow Sheremetyevo
- Ave. Duration
- 17h 20m
- When
- Friday
- Estimated price
- ₽14,000–80,000
- Phone
- +49 30 311 682904
- Website
- bahn.de
Train from S Ostbahnhof to Rzepin
- Ave. Duration
- 1h 6m
- Frequency
- Hourly
- Estimated price
- ₽1,800–4,200
- Website
- https://int.bahn.de/en
- Phone
- +48 22 322 22 22
- infokraj@intercity.pl
- Website
- intercity.pl
Train from Rzepin to Warszawa Zachodnia
- Ave. Duration
- 3h 42m
- Frequency
- 4 times a day
- Estimated price
- ₽5,628
- Website
- https://www.intercity.pl/en/
Train from Rzepin to Gdansk Glowny
- Ave. Duration
- 4h 4m
- Frequency
- Once daily
- Estimated price
- ₽1,500–2,500
- Website
- https://www.intercity.pl/en/
- 2nd Class
- ₽1,500–2,200
- 1st Class
- ₽2,000–2,500
- Phone
- 8 (800) 775-00-00
- Website
- eng.rzd.ru
Train from Kazansky Railway Terminal to Ufa
- Ave. Duration
- 29h 12m
- Frequency
- Twice daily
- Estimated price
- ₽4,000–7,000
- Website
- https://eng.rzd.ru/
- 1nd Class (SW)
- ₽16,000–24,000
- 3rd Class (Platzcart)
- ₽4,000–6,000
- 2nd Class (Kupé)
- ₽4,900–7,000
Train from Minsk Pas to Ufa
- Ave. Duration
- 44h 39m
- Frequency
- Once a week
- Estimated price
- ₽5,500–9,500
- Website
- https://eng.rzd.ru/
- 1nd Class (SW)
- ₽24,000–34,000
- 3rd Class (Platzcart)
- ₽5,500–8,500
- 2nd Class (Kupé)
- ₽6,500–9,500
Train from Kaliningrad-Passajirsk to Ufa
- Ave. Duration
- 2d 7h
- Frequency
- Once a week
- Estimated price
- ₽7,000–12,000
- Website
- https://eng.rzd.ru/
- 1nd Class (SW)
- ₽29,000–41,000
- 3rd Class (Platzcart)
- ₽7,000–10,000
- 2nd Class (Kupé)
- ₽8,000–12,000
- Phone
- +49 30 514 88 88 88
- info@odeg.de
- Website
- odeg.de
Train from Berlin Alexanderplatz to Frankfurt(Oder)
- Ave. Duration
- 1h
- Frequency
- Every 30 minutes
- Estimated price
- ₽800–1,200
- Schedules at
- odeg.de
Rome2Rio's guide to FlixBus
Contact Details
- Phone
- +49 30 300 137 300
- service@flixbus.com
- Website
- flixbus.fr
Bus from Berlin Airport BER to Warsaw, Bus Station West
- Ave. Duration
- 7h
- Frequency
- Every 2 hours
- Estimated price
- ₽2,600–6,000
- Website
- https://www.flixbus.co.uk
- Phone
- +373 (689) 78-455
- bon_voyage_tour@list.ru
- Website
- bonvoyage.md
Bus from Warsaw West to Moscow, International Bus Station
- Ave. Duration
- 17h
- Frequency
- Twice a week
- Estimated price
- ₽6,000–12,000
- Schedules at
- bonvoyage.md
- Book at
- bonvoyage.md
- Adult
- ₽12,000
- Children
- ₽6,000
Bus from Moscow, International Bus Station to Kirov
- Ave. Duration
- 13h
- Frequency
- Twice a week
- Estimated price
- ₽8,000–16,000
- Schedules at
- bonvoyage.md
- Book at
- bonvoyage.md
- Adult
- ₽16,000
- Children
- ₽8,000
- Phone
- 8-800-775-45-73
- Website
- avtovokzaly.ru
Bus from Kirov to Ufa South Bus Terminal
- Ave. Duration
- 12h
- Frequency
- Twice daily
- Estimated price
- ₽1,800–2,600
- Schedules at
- avtovokzaly.ru
- Phone
- +375 (29) 148-41-31
- info@vt.by
- Website
- vt.by
Bus from Berlin Schoenefeld Airport to Minsk Central Bus Station
- Ave. Duration
- 17h 45m
- Frequency
- 3 times a week
- Estimated price
- ₽6,000–12,000
- Schedules at
- vt.by
- Phone
- +7 (4012) 64-36-35
- info@avl39.ru
- Website
- avl39.ru
Bus from Gdańsk Główny to Kaliningrad Bus station
Want to know more about travelling around Russia
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Heading to Europe? Read this before you buy a Eurail Pass
Read the travel guide
Want to know more about Flixbus?
Read the travel guide

































